Transaction 88840835d78bfa35c8362870d6b98397811b2e7f26c3a6c5d0be7996a9c5cf52
1 Input
1 Output
-
88840835d78bfa35c8362870d6b98397811b2e7f26c3a6c5d0be7996a9c5cf52:0
- value
- 342049
- script pubkey
- OP_0 OP_PUSHBYTES_20 7baefb544cdf657a867fc5cc646650d43bcda7e8
- address
- bc1q0wh0k4zvmajh4pnlchxxgejs6saumflg9533ez